Drinking water sensitivity: One of the largest drawbacks of AAC is The truth that since the aeration system generates little holes, water could seep to the concrete then expand when it freezes; resulting in harm to the construction[60]

Autoclaved aerated concrete (AAC) product can be coated by using a stucco compound or cement plaster OR POP. Siding elements for example brick or vinyl siding can even be accustomed to deal with the outside of AAC products.

Toughness: AAC is immune to a range of environmental disorders and maintains its Homes below check here standard weather versions, supporting a lengthy support lifestyle.

As a result of reasonably reduced temperature utilized, AAC blocks will not be considered to be fired bricks but lightweight concrete masonry models. Following the autoclaving method, the material is stored and shipped to development web sites for use. Determined by its density, up to 80% of the amount of the AAC block is air.[citation needed] AAC's low density also accounts for its minimal structural compression power. It might carry loads of approximately eight,000 kPa (1,two hundred psi), approximately fifty% of your compressive strength of regular concrete.[citation needed]

The mortar wanted for laying AAC blocks is diminished because of the lower quantity of joints. Likewise, considerably less product is required for rendering simply because AAC is usually shaped specifically right before installation. Despite the fact that frequent cement mortar is appropriate with ACC, a lot of buildings using AAC components utilize thin mattress mortar, normally all-around 3.two millimetres (1⁄eight in) thick, in accordance with certain countrywide building codes.[citation needed]
